Transaction 3425b70a20e5596b15e1478c4eeb4f732b0fda6327a1c7e0ff55ec10b6b650df

23 Input
1 Outputs
  • 3425b70a20e5596b15e1478c4eeb4f732b0fda6327a1c7e0ff55ec10b6b650df:0
  • value  855801573
    address  1JUToCyRL5UwgeucjnFAagKs4v1YqhjT1d